Newcastle United have confirmed that our upcoming Premier League clash with Brentford has been moved from Sunday 17th September (4.30pm) to Saturday 16th (5.30pm).
The game will still be shown live on Sky Sports, but has been brought forward almost 24 hours to allow for the fact we travel to AC Milan the following Tuesday in our first game of the Champions League group phase.
Elsewhere, Sky Sports have also confirmed that our Carabao Cup clash with Man City will be shown live at 8pm on Wednesday 27th September (8pm kick off).
This means that, between now and the start of November, SEVEN of our next 10 games will shown on Sky Sports or TNT Sports, with the latter covering all of our Champions League group games and Sky selecting upcoming league games against Brentford, Sheffield United and Wolves, along with our Carabao Cup clash.
